What is the average salary in Herkimer, NY?

The average salary in Herkimer, NY is $52,557 per year.

Salaries in Herkimer, NY, offer a variety of earnings based on different job sectors. The average yearly salary stands at $52,557. This average includes wages from various industries, making it a good benchmark for job seekers.


Key industries and their salary ranges include office administration at $31,500, followed by construction with $41,136. Other sectors such as education and health services provide $50,773 and $60,409 respectively. These figures help job seekers understand potential earnings in different fields. Higher education or specialized skills often lead to higher salaries within these ranges. How does the cost of living in Herkimer, NY compare to the national average?

Herkimer, NY, has a lower cost of living than the nationwide average. The overall cost of living index for Herkimer stands at 86, which is 14% below the national average of 100. Housing costs are the most significant factor, at 75, reflecting a 25% reduction compared to the average. Despite lower housing costs, other expenses like groceries, utilities, and healthcare remain close to the average, making Herkimer a relatively affordable place to live.

Exploring the cost of living in Herkimer, New York, reveals that housing costs significantly differ from the nationwide average. With a housing index of 75, Herkimer offers living spaces that are 25% cheaper than the national standard, which is set at 100. This lower housing expense can be particularly attractive to job seekers and families looking for more affordable living options.


Beyond housing, other living expenses in Herkimer also compare favorably to the national average. For instance, groceries cost 88 on the index, meaning they are 12% less expensive than the average. Utilities, transportation, and healthcare also show lower costs, each slightly under or near the national average. Miscellaneous expenses, set at 80 on the index, are 20% below the national average.
